+BLOCK ERUPTER USB
|
|
|
+-----------------
|
|
|
+
|
|
|
+These will autodetect if supported by the device; otherwise, you need to use
|
|
|
+the '--scan-serial erupter:*' option to tell BFGMiner what device to probe. They
|
|
|
+communicate with the Icarus protocol, which has some additional options in
|
|
|
+README.FPGA
